Rent-a-Company: Overview

Rent-a-Company is a legal entity set up in Serbia that is in no way associated with the foreign entrepreneur who wishes to use its services. It sends invoices to foreign counterparties, pays for the services rendered, and receives payments. You simply rent this opportunity to avoid the necessity of incorporating a legal entity abroad, and you will not be engaged in the transaction in any way. If you have any banking issues, they will be successfully resolved!

All you need to do is pay for the rental service, and the umbrella company will pay your taxes, keep the books for you, or act on your behalf.

Serbia: How It Works

Let’s take a look at an example to better understand how the whole thing works.

Your company finds a customer abroad (in France, Canada, Grenada, or any other jurisdiction) and wants to provide services to it. You will need to complete transactions and draw up invoices, which requires having a legal entity abroad and recording the transactions in the books you keep in the country of your tax residence. If this looks like a good option for you, there is no need for an umbrella company. However, renting a company proves to be more cost-effective in most cases: why bother with the incorporation of a legal entity abroad just to make a few contracts every month?

Here are the steps that will help you resolve business planning/banking issues by renting a Serbian umbrella company:

  • You rent an umbrella company in Serbia by concluding a contract with its founder. From this moment on, all the documents that you sign will bear the name of the Serbian company.
  • The company you rented sends invoices to your counterparties abroad and accepts the fee for the services you render using its account.
  • The profit is distributed in the way set out in the contract: you receive the remuneration for the services you provide, while the umbrella company owner receives its commission for the service.
  • Should any administrative or related issues arise (with regard to bookkeeping, taxation, banking, reporting, etc.), the umbrella company will resolve them for you
  • You will need to make an agreement with your Serbian “landlord” as an individual or a legal entity to get your money by issuing invoices. You can choose any suitable currency for payments, and the money can be transferred to any designated bank (e-wallets or payment systems are fine, too).

This is a very convenient scheme for entrepreneurs who need to complete several transactions a month. However, it is not suitable for import/export activities, trade, financial services, banking, or investments. IT/consulting companies and freelance workers will draw the most benefit from this opportunity.

General Principles of Banking Via an Umbrella Company

Here is an overview of the banking procedures for those who use the services of a Serbian umbrella company:

The Rent-a-Company will do the following:

  • Transfer money to the designated account
  • Send invoices to your counterparties abroad on your behalf
  • Receive funds from them as a fee for the services you render

Steps required to receive the remuneration for your services via the umbrella company:

  • Open a personal/corporate account with any bank
  • Sign a contract with the umbrella company
  • Draw up an invoice for the Serbian company
  • Receive your fee
  • Take care of all the taxes payable under the laws of the country of your tax residence for each transaction you make

And here is what you need to do if you have to pay invoices:

  • The umbrella company collects the invoices and charges the required amount to its correspondent account, and it remains there until the time to distribute profits comes.
  • It concludes an agreement with a company abroad that provides the services and draws up an invoice for you.
  • The funds you receive from the counterparty are first of all used to settle the invoices for the services rendered to you, and the remaining sum is transferred to your account.
